WebPublic Law 106-117, the Veterans Millennium Health Care and Benefits Act, enacted in November 1999, requires VA to provide extended care services in its facilities, including nursing home care, domiciliary, home-based primary care and adult day health care, with the goal of providing as much care as in 1998. Web28 de nov. de 2016 · In FY2015, the VHA spent $7.4 billion (13% of its total appropriated funding for medical care, which was $55.8 billion) for veterans’ long-term care. Institutional care accounted for almost $5.3 billion, or 71% of VA’s total long-term care spending, while non-institutional care accounted for $2.1 billion, or 29%. Web23 de mar. de 2024 · Nursing homes are so expensive, averaging around $8,000 / month in 2024, that VA Pension, which typically ranges from $1,000 – $2,000 / month, won’t cover the costs. Medicaid Long Term Care, on the other hand, will cover the entire cost of the nursing home for eligible veterans.
